Log in using the username “admin” and the default password “pfsense”. You will be presented with the initial An account on the remote host uses a known default password. Description The remote device is a pfSense device that uses a set of known, default credentials. An attacker who is able to connect to the service can use these credentials to gain control of the device. Solution Log in to the remote host and change the default login credentials.
